116691 INTRODUCTION TO KEEPIE-UPPIE SKILLS
In successfully completing this unit, the Learner will have | Evidence needed | |
---|---|---|
demonstrated the ability to | ||
1 | balance a football onto one foot for three seconds, using their hands to place the ball if required | Summary sheet |
2 | drag back a football with their foot and kick it into the air | Summary sheet |
3 | bounce a football on the floor and then kick into the air with control in order to catch it | Summary sheet |
4 | bounce a football off their foot and catch it | Summary sheet |
5 | bounce a football from their knee to their foot and catch it | Summary sheet |
6 | keep the ball moving for a given period using their knees and feet, using unlimited floor bounces to assist | Summary sheet |
7 | keep the ball moving for a given period using their knees and feet, with just one bounce between each kick | Summary sheet |
8 | perform 10 keepie-uppies in a row with floor bounces allowed | Summary sheet |
9 | perform five keepie-uppies in a row without any floor bounces. | Summary sheet |
All outcomes recorded on an AQA Summary Sheet
